Aura Energy Ltd (ASX:AEE, AIM:AURA) managing director and CEO Andrew Grove joins Proactive’s Tylah Tully to discuss the completion of restructuring of a uranium offtake agreement with Curzon Uranium Ltd.

The deal is set to increase the price receivable for planned uranium production at its flagship Tiris Uranium Project, while releasing significant value for the project. This restructuring increases the net present value (NPV) of the Tiris Uranium Project by US$22 million, raising it to US$388 million and enhancing the internal rate of return by 2% to 36%.

Financial Implications

The restructuring agreement involves a number of financial transactions, including:

  • Restructuring Fee: Curzon Uranium will receive a restructuring fee of US$3.5 million in Aura shares, amounting to 29,914,530 shares which are anticipated to be delivered on August 18, 2024. These shares will be escrowed until the project's first production.
  • Private Placement: Aura Energy plans to carry out a private placement, issuing 29,914,530 shares to Curzon, with half of these shares also subject to escrow until either 30 June 2025 or the final investment decision.

Funding for Project Development

The funds raised through the private placement will be used to support the Tiris Uranium Project until the final investment decision, which is expected by Q1 2025. This funding ensures that the project remains on track for development and production.
